Storyline
“Apathy-Rise,” a parody of Coldplay’s Paradise by Niche Trio featuring Pierre Janssen, humorously explores existential themes from The Stranger and Antigone. It contrasts Meursault’s indifference with Antigone’s defiance, highlighting their opposing responses to absurdity and fate. Janssen’s feature adds commentary on their shared tragic outcomes, blending humor with literary insight. “Deadlines,” a parody of Drake’s Headlines, similarly examines existential struggle and inevitability in both works. Through clever wordplay and philosophical reflection, Niche Trio (Tysei Murao, Felix Janssen, Gabriel Reque Cruz) delivers an engaging and concise take on these timeless tragedies.
